Abstract
Method and apparatus for calibrating a rechargeable battery for mobile telephones and other electronic devices. Calibration is accomplished during a process of completely charging the battery by determining the total amount of charge accepted by the battery during the charging process, and providing a value of total charge capacity of the battery based, at least in part, on the total amount of charge accepted by the battery. The total charge capacity of the battery is used to calculate remaining battery capacity and to predict the remaining operational time of the device. Alternative calibration procedures are provided if the battery is not completely discharged before charging or if the battery is not fully charged by the charging process. The calibration procedures of the invention require no interaction from a user (other than his initiating the normal charging process), and typically permits a calibration to be carried out notwithstanding varying usage habits of different users.

28. An apparatus for calibrating a rechargeable battery for an electronic device comprising:
-
a charging circuit for charging said battery, a determiner which determines the total amount of charge accepted by the battery during charging; and
a provider which provides a total battery capacity value for said battery based, at least in part, on the total amount of charge accepted by the battery. - View Dependent Claims (29, 30, 31, 32, 33, 34)

35. A method for determining remaining battery capacity of a battery for an electronic device, said battery including at least one battery cell, the method comprising:
-
determining a voltage across said at least one battery cell; and
determining a remaining battery capacity value as a function of said voltage across said at least one battery cell, wherein said step of determining a voltage across said at least one battery cell comprises measuring battery voltage when said battery current is sufficiently low that said battery voltage is substantially equal to said voltage across said at least one battery cell. - View Dependent Claims (36, 37, 38)

39. A method for calibrating a battery of an electronic device, comprising:
-
monitoring used battery capacity of said battery during use of said device and providing a monitored remaining battery capacity value therefrom;
predicting a remaining battery capacity value of said battery, calculating a difference between said predicted remaining battery capacity value and said monitored remaining battery capacity value; and
updating a total capacity value of said battery as a result of said difference. - View Dependent Claims (40, 41, 42)

43. A method for calibrating a battery of an electronic device, comprising:
-
monitoring said battery during use of said device to determine a difference between a remaining battery capacity value indicated by a fuel gauge of said device and an actual remaining battery capacity value; and
updating a total battery capacity value stored in said device as a result of said difference. - View Dependent Claims (44, 45, 46)
